I made a positive observation of Jay McNeil's nebula with my 10-inch, f/4.5 Newtonian, tonight. I'll prepare a more thorough report to share with the list, tomorrow. Before I sign off, I wonder if anybody has accurate Vmag photometry for the following GSC stars: GSC 4768-0185 GSC 4768 0125 GSC 4768 0681 GSC 4768 0706 GSC 4768 0720 Also, there's a Herbig-Haro object in the southeast corner of Tom Polakis' finder chart for McN-1. It's the farthest from McN-1 of two nebulae to the SSW (lower right) of Jay's nebula; has a bright core; two short curvy extensions--almost looks like a galaxy. Is this HH 24-26 4?
